Cowart is an unincorporated community located in Tallahatchie County, Mississippi. Cowart is located on Mississippi Highway 32 approximately 5 miles (8.0 km) north of Tippo and approximately 8 miles (13 km) west of Charleston.

The county's former sheriff Clarence Stridera witness for the defense at the Emmett Till murder trialnarrowly missed being shot in the head while he sat in his car at a general store in Cowart in 1957.[2]
